一个页面只有一个图表的时候,window.onresize = myEcharts.resize;即可;
如果是多个图表,建议放到一个函数里面,设置多几个option,然后利用
myChart.setOption(option);
/*窗口自适应,关键代码*/
setTimeout(function (){
window.onresize = function () {
myChart.resize();
}
},200)
而且宽度只能设置成百分比,具体px值,也不生效。。。
一个页面只有一个图表的时候,window.onresize = myEcharts.resize;即可;
如果是多个图表,建议放到一个函数里面,设置多几个option,然后利用
myChart.setOption(option);
/*窗口自适应,关键代码*/
setTimeout(function (){
window.onresize = function () {
myChart.resize();
}
},200)
而且宽度只能设置成百分比,具体px值,也不生效。。。
本文标题:2019-05-08关于Echarts自适应
本文链接:https://www.haomeiwen.com/subject/qwnvoqtx.html
网友评论